Output d6069a51174e063f3085ecf93fda589aeb41ce9c36e178d3c3e665d4fe2b9c2d:2

value
167026578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f01e1da56b200c76c0bdc3b75d02f61c2ce62d9f OP_EQUAL
address
3PaeB4mv9xJwUSoCvbavceVPLoyJ8Z4Mi1
transaction
d6069a51174e063f3085ecf93fda589aeb41ce9c36e178d3c3e665d4fe2b9c2d
confirmations
395887
spent
true